Correction Officer Pleads Guilty to Workers' Compensation Fraud

Tuesday, February 16, 2016 | 0

A correctional officer in Sacramento has pleaded guilty to making false statements in order to receive workers’ compensation benefits, according to the Sacramento County District Attorney’s Office. Todd Phillips, a California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ation correctional officer, was sentenced in Sacramento County Superior Court to 60 days in county jail, after which he will serve three years probation.
